Abstract

PURPOSE: To improve the efficiency of freezing operation by carrying out adequate defrosting operation according to the rate of frosting, and eliminating frequent defrosting operaton.
CONSTITUTION: Detected signals at a lst temperature detector 11 provided in a coil secton 3 at outdoor side which acts as an evaporator at heating and a 2nd temperature detector 12 detecting the temperature of the air are inputted to a memory circuit 15 so as to memorize the temperature difference therebetween at a fixed time interval. Then, a temperature difference δ T1 at the present measurement is compared to a temperature difference δ T2 memorized just before he present measurement. If the ratio of δ T1 to δ T2 exceeds a fixed value, or if a time limit-establishing circuit 17 which gives a long period time limit at a high temperature region and a short period one at a low temperature region delivers an output, receiving an detected signal from the 2nd temperature detector, a defrosting instructor 13 is actuated. Thus, defrosting operation always starts at a fixed amount of frost, and the efficiency of freezing operaton is improved
